The Audio Research S-100 is a 100-watt-per-channel solid-state stereo amplifier designed to bring precision, scale, and musical depth to any high-end system. It’s the first release from ARC’s new solid-state engineering team, built around a fully balanced architecture that blends high-current dynamics with tonal control and clarity. From the first note, the S-100 reveals nuance and weight with an effortlessness that defies its understated form. This isn’t just a new model. It’s the start of a new era in ARC’s power amplifier lineage.

Audio Research S-100 Key Features

  • Rated Power: 100 WPC into 8 ohms, 200 WPC into 4 ohms
  • Signal Path: Differential JFET input stage, bipolar transistor voltage and output stages
  • Topology: Fully balanced from input to output
  • Input Select: Rear-panel switchable between balanced XLR and single-ended RCA
  • Chassis: New low-profile case with custom-machined heatsinks
  • Design Philosophy: Solid-state architecture voiced for ARC’s classic musicality
  • Manufacturing: Hand-built in Minnesota, USA

Solid-State Power, ARC Soul

At its heart, the S-100 is a fully analog design that prioritizes low distortion, wide bandwidth, and dynamic agility. The front end starts with a differential JFET input stage for excellent linearity and noise rejection. From there, the signal flows through bipolar voltage and output stages operating in Class AB, delivering grip and tonal authority across a wide range of speakers. The result is power with finesse—never sterile, always musical.

Balanced from Input to Output

The S-100’s fully balanced topology helps eliminate interference, lower distortion, and preserve signal integrity from source to speaker. A rear-panel selector lets you switch between balanced XLR and single-ended RCA inputs depending on your system. Internally, the circuit remains symmetrical, maintaining coherence regardless of input type. For listeners who demand both flexibility and fidelity, this architecture offers the best of both worlds.

Designed for the Next Chapter

The S-100 debuts a new Audio Research chassis design with custom-machined heatsinks, a low-profile silhouette, and subtle industrial refinement. It’s built by hand at ARC’s Minnesota facility alongside the rest of the Reference and Foundation Series. The S-100 is part of a new generation of ARC components launching in 2025 to mark the company’s 55th anniversary, and it’s a clear sign that the future is every bit as exciting as the past. It pairs seamlessly with the Audio Research LS-2 preamplifier, designed in parallel to deliver a fully balanced, high-resolution system from input to output.

Specifications

Rated Power 100 WPC into 8 ohms, 200 WPC into 4 ohms
Input Stage Differential JFET
Voltage/Output Stages Bipolar transistor-based, Class AB
Input Options Balanced XLR, Single-ended RCA (switchable)
Signal Topology Fully balanced from input to output
Chassis Design Low-profile case with custom-machined heatsinks
Manufacturing Hand-built in Minnesota, USA
Launch Year 2025 (55th Anniversary Series)
